C. H. Whitman, Associate Professor of Greek and Latin, has announced the annual competition for three commencement parts-a Latin salutary and two English parts, one by an undergraduate student.
The speeches should be no more than six minutes long and should be submitted to Professor Whitman in Holyoke 14 by Friday, April 12.
The English parts may be on any subject of general interest, and further information may be obtained from Holyoke 14.
